### ProctorQueue backlog

If the Vigilume proctoring queue exceeds 500 pending sessions, scale the grader pool to 8 workers and pause bulk imports. Check dead-letter counts before and after. Escalate to the Queues rotation if drain rate stays under 20/min for 15 minutes. Current scaling commands and dashboard links are on the internal page below.

dashboard of yahaf-kawep = https://grafana.nelvrocorp.internal/spaces/projects/spaces/364313bfe15e

Quick heads-up on Pinwheel UI versioning: we cut a minor release every sprint, and anything touching component props needs a changeset file in the PR. No changeset, no merge — the bot will nag you. Majors are rare and go through the design council first. The full policy, with examples of what counts as breaking, lives on the internal page below.

wiki page, bahip-yahip: https://grafana.qirvanlabs.corp/browse/display/projects/cc3a1b9dbfc9

// Encoding sniffing for user-uploaded text files in Saltgrass.
// We check BOM first, then a capped statistical pass (8 KB max)
// to avoid unbounded reads on hostile uploads. Ambiguous files
// fall back to this constant rather than guessing, which closed
// the smuggling vector flagged in the last audit. Fixed as of the
// build noted below.

trace token, bawif-tajof: htk14_21e308fc7b4137

## Account recovery — Pinwheel log-sampling service

For the weekly eng sync: the Pinwheel sampler, which throttles logs from the notoriously chatty Larkspur service, runs under a dedicated service account. If that account gets disabled — usually after a credential rotation misfire — sampling stops and Larkspur floods the aggregator within minutes. Re-enable via the Ops console's recovery flow and restart the sampler pods. When the console prompts for recovery credentials, supply the passphrase noted below.

unlock words, yajep-tagaf: aldeth-ralok-quenath-gilael-norir-kaseth-oliox-fraeth-kelmir